888poker has released the full schedule for the penultimate stop of its 2026 UK Poker League in Manchester. The event runs September 15-20 at Grosvenor Casino Bury New Road and is accompanied by a promotion offering 30 free seats to the Main Event for UK players.
The Main Event carries a £560 buy-in and a £100,000 guaranteed prize pool. The schedule follows the established 2026 UKPL format used at prior stops, including a £250 NLHE Opening Voyage, £1,100 NLHE High Roller, and £330 KO Rumble.
UK-based 888poker account holders can enter the UKPL Manchester Challenge from August 10 through September 5. Participants must play at least 40 tournaments, including BLAST, each with a $5 or higher buy-in. Completion grants a ticket to a freeroll at 7:00 p.m. GMT on September 6. The top 30 finishers each receive a £560 seat.
Prizes are seat-only, so winners must arrange their own travel to Manchester. The freeroll feeds directly into the Main Event, allowing qualifiers to compete for a share of the six-figure pool without the entry fee.
888poker last held a UKPL stop in Manchester in 2024. Jamie Geraghty won the Main Event that year, defeating 327 opponents to secure £30,610. The result funded subsequent cashes for Geraghty in Scotland, Ireland, Slovakia, and at the 2025 World Series of Poker.
As reported by PokerNews, the current promotion targets 888poker customers in the United Kingdom and maintains continuity with the series structure. The operator has not disclosed expected field sizes or total prize pools beyond the Main Event guarantee.
